package fingerprint

import (
"encoding/json"
"io/ioutil"
"log"
"net/http"
"net/url"
"os"
"regexp"
"strings"
"time"

"github.com/hashicorp/nomad/client/config"
"github.com/hashicorp/nomad/nomad/structs"
)

type GCEMetadataClient struct {
*http.Client
logger *log.Logger
metadataURL string
}

type ReqError struct {
StatusCode int
}

func (e ReqError) Error() string {
return http.StatusText(e.StatusCode)
}

func NewGCEMetadataClient(logger *log.Logger) GCEMetadataClient {
// Read the internal metadata URL from the environment, allowing test files to
// provide their own
metadataURL := os.Getenv("GCE_ENV_URL")
if metadataURL == "" {
metadataURL = "http://169.254.169.254/computeMetadata/v1/instance/"

}

// assume 2 seconds is enough time for inside GCE network
client := &http.Client{
Timeout: 2 * time.Second,
}

return GCEMetadataClient{
Client: client,
logger: logger,
metadataURL: metadataURL,
}
}

func (g GCEMetadataClient) Get(attribute string, recursive bool) (string, error) {
reqUrl := g.metadataURL + attribute
if recursive {
reqUrl = reqUrl + "?recursive=true"
}

parsedUrl, err := url.Parse(reqUrl)
if err != nil {
return "", err
}

req := &http.Request{
Method: "GET",
URL: parsedUrl,
Header: http.Header{
"Metadata-Flavor": []string{"Google"},
},
}

res, err := g.Client.Do(req)
if err != nil {
return "", err
}

resp, err := ioutil.ReadAll(res.Body)
res.Body.Close()
if err != nil {
g.logger.Printf("[ERR]: fingerprint.env_gce: Error reading response body for GCE %s", attribute)
return "", err
}

if res.StatusCode >= 400 {
return "", ReqError{res.StatusCode}
}

return string(resp), nil
}

// EnvGCEFingerprint is used to fingerprint the CPU
type EnvGCEFingerprint struct {
logger *log.Logger
}

// NewEnvGCEFingerprint is used to create a CPU fingerprint
func NewEnvGCEFingerprint(logger *log.Logger) Fingerprint {
f := &EnvGCEFingerprint{logger: logger}
return f
}

func checkError(err error, logger *log.Logger, desc string) error {
// If it's a URL error, assume we're not actually in an GCE environment.
// To the outer layers, this isn't an error so return nil.
if _, ok := err.(*url.Error); ok {
logger.Printf("[ERR] fingerprint.env_gce: Error querying GCE " + desc + ", skipping")
return nil
}
// Otherwise pass the error through.
return err
}

func (f *EnvGCEFingerprint) Fingerprint(cfg *config.Config, node *structs.Node) (bool, error) {
if !f.isGCE() {
return false, nil
}

// newNetwork is populated and addded to the Nodes resources
newNetwork := &structs.NetworkResource{
Device: "eth0",
}

if node.Links == nil {
node.Links = make(map[string]string)
}

client := NewGCEMetadataClient(f.logger)

keys := []string{
"hostname",
"id",
}
for _, k := range keys {
value, err := client.Get(k, false)
if err != nil {
return false, checkError(err, f.logger, k)
}

// assume we want blank entries
node.Attributes["platform.gce."+k] = strings.Trim(string(value), "\n")
}

// These keys need everything before the final slash removed to be usable.
keys = []string{
"machine-type",
"zone",
}
for _, k := range keys {
value, err := client.Get(k, false)
if err != nil {
return false, checkError(err, f.logger, k)
}

index := strings.LastIndex(value, "/")
value = value[index+1:]
node.Attributes["platform.gce."+k] = strings.Trim(string(value), "\n")
}

// Get internal and external IP (if it exits)
value, err := client.Get("network-interfaces/0/ip", false)
if err != nil {
return false, checkError(err, f.logger, "ip")
}
newNetwork.IP = strings.Trim(value, "\n")
newNetwork.CIDR = newNetwork.IP + "/32"
node.Attributes["network.ip-address"] = newNetwork.IP

value, err = client.Get("network-interfaces/0/access-configs/0/external-ip", false)
if re, ok := err.(ReqError); err != nil && (!ok || re.StatusCode != 404) {
return false, checkError(err, f.logger, "external IP")
}
value = strings.Trim(value, "\n")
if len(value) > 0 {
node.Attributes["platform.gce.external-ip"] = value
}

var tagList []string
value, err = client.Get("tags", false)
if err != nil {
return false, checkError(err, f.logger, "tags")
}
err = json.Unmarshal([]byte(value), &tagList)
if err == nil {
for _, tag := range tagList {
node.Attributes["platform.gce.tag."+tag] = "true"
}
} else {
f.logger.Printf("[WARN] fingerprint.env_gce: Error decoding instance tags: %s", err.Error())
}

var attrDict map[string]string
value, err = client.Get("attributes/", true)
if err != nil {
return false, checkError(err, f.logger, "attributes/")
}
err = json.Unmarshal([]byte(value), &attrDict)
if err == nil {
for k, v := range attrDict {

node.Attributes["platform.gce.attr."+k] = strings.Trim(v, "\n")
}
} else {
f.logger.Printf("[WARN] fingerprint.env_gce: Error decoding instance attributes: %s", err.Error())
}

// populate Node Network Resources
if node.Resources == nil {
node.Resources = &structs.Resources{}
}
node.Resources.Networks = append(node.Resources.Networks, newNetwork)

// populate Links
node.Links["gce"] = node.Attributes["platform.gce.id"]

return true, nil
}

func (f *EnvGCEFingerprint) isGCE() bool {
// TODO: better way to detect GCE?

client := NewGCEMetadataClient(f.logger)
// Query the metadata url for the machine type, to verify we're on GCE
machineType, err := client.Get("machine-type", false)
if err != nil {
if re, ok := err.(ReqError); !ok || re.StatusCode != 404 {
// If it wasn't a 404 error, print an error message.
f.logger.Printf("[ERR] fingerprint.env_gce: Error querying GCE Metadata URL, skipping")
}
return false
}

match, err := regexp.MatchString("projects/.+/machineTypes/.+", machineType)
if !match {
return false
}

return true
}
